Claiming of Pure Contentment~

Some of the favorite winter visitors to our grove are the White-throated Sparrows.  They stay with us a few months and they are always such great little chaps to observe.  This tan-striped morph differs quite a bit from the white striped and this could also be a first winter adult as well.  I watched this little one preen and shake itself and then claim pure contentment afterwards~
